天天看點

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

MySQL是目前最為流行的開放源碼的資料庫,是完全網絡化的跨平台的關系型資料庫系統,它是由瑞典MySQLAB公司開發,目前屬于Oracle公司。任何人都能從Internet下載下傳MySQL軟體,而無需支付任費用,并且“開放源碼”意味着任何人都可以使用和修改該軟體。

一、下載下傳MySQL

1.1 msi格式安裝包

下載下傳mysql,位址:https://dev.mysql.com/downloads/installer/

mysql官網上提供了兩種安裝方式,第一種是線上版聯網安裝,第二種是本地安裝。二者的差別是前者是聯網安裝,當安裝時必須能通路網際網路,後者是離線安裝使用的,一般建議下載下傳離線安裝使用的版本。

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

以上兩種安裝方法均為圖形界面向導方式安裝,優點是可以比較清晰地看到整個mysql安裝過程,并且可以選擇性的安裝所需的功能。缺點是安裝過程中會出現一些環境依賴問題,導緻安裝失敗。

除了上面這兩種方式以外

1.2 壓縮包格式的安裝包

下面還有一種壓縮包安裝方式,個人認為此方法成功率較大。

***本地壓縮包安裝方式(省心、省事):

壓縮包下載下傳位址:https://dev.mysql.com/downloads/mysql/5.5.html#downloads

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

二、解壓下載下傳好的壓縮封包件

三、配置mysql系統環境變量

3.1 打開系統環境變量配置頁面

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

3.2找到系統環境變量path

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

3.3添加mysql安裝的bin檔案目錄的路徑

四、建立一個新的檔案字尾名為 .ini 的 my.ini空白檔案(mysql配置檔案)。

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

4.1編輯建立好的my.ini檔案,用于初始化mysql資料庫,tips:路徑必須為“’\”的形式。

[mysql]

# 設定mysql用戶端預設字元集

default-character-set=utf8

[mysqld]

# 設定3306端口

port = 3306

# 設定mysql的安裝目錄

basedir = D:\\mysql\\mysql-8.0.17-winx64

# 設定mysql資料庫的資料的存放目錄

datadir = D:\\mysql\\mysql-8.0.17-winx64\\data

# 允許最大連接配接數

max_connections=20

# 服務端使用的字元集預設為8比特編碼的latin1字元集

character-set-server=utf8

# 建立新表時将使用的預設存儲引擎

default-storage-engine=INNODB

# 建立模式

sql_mode = NO_ENGINE_SUBSTITUTION,STRICT_TRANS_TABLES

五、初始換資料庫

5.1進入mysql的bin目錄(兩種方法)

第一種 win+r 打開cmd視窗,切換路徑

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)
服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

第二種 打開mysql的檔案夾,進入bin檔案夾

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

在路徑欄輸入cmd回車

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)
服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

5.2初始化mysql 輸入mysqld --initialize 進行初始化mysql。

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

完成會發現檔案夾下會多出一個新的檔案夾data。

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

5.3 檢視mysql初始密碼

等待初始化完成會生成一個字尾名為.err的檔案,這個檔案在data檔案夾裡面,裡面存放的是初始化登入mysql的密碼;

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

打開.err檔案:找到下圖中所示的root賬戶和root密碼;

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

六、安裝mysqld服務

6.1重要提示:

如果先前在電腦中裝過mysql,請在cmd指令視窗輸入sc delete mysql 删除之前的mysql服務。第一次安裝請忽略 , 如下圖所示:

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

6.2打開cmd視窗,輸入mysqld --install 指令;

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

如果出現 Install/Remove of the Service Denied! 錯誤的話。以管理者身份運作cmd 再執行安裝指令

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

七、開啟mysql服務

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

八、使用root賬戶和剛剛檔案裡檢視的密碼進行登入;

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

出現以下界面說明mysql登入成功;

九、修改mysql root賬戶密碼

使用指令:alter user 'root'@'localhost' identified with mysql_native_password by '這裡填寫新密碼';

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

十、使用新密碼登入

服務搭建篇:Windows作業系統安裝mysql資料庫(zip安裝包)

至此,Windows10安裝并配置mysql案例搭建完成,有不對的地方希望不吝賜教,歡迎在評論區留言,分享你的看法。

繼續閱讀